4.63 Change Log Notes:

  • Fixed an issue where the stress score could intermittently get stuck at 25.
  • Fixed an issue where the device will crash when trying to manually connect to an ANT sensor after enabling Airplane mode.
  • Fixed an issue where one would see a Wifi error message when launching the Golf activity. (Pro models only)
  • Fixed an issue with golf maps drawing incorrectly after the last beta update. (Pro models only)
  • Improved Indoor Bike OHR performance
  • Brought in improvements for CIQ.
  • Brought in improvements and bug fixes for music. (Pro models only)

Current beta peripheral software version numbers:

GPS: 2.60
Sensor Hub: 3.01
ANT/BLE/BT (Pro models): 4.30
ANT/BLE (non-Pro models): 2.10
Wi-Fi (Pro models only): 2.60

  • OK- updated to 4.63beta with it's peripheral software updates. 

    BUG REPORT

    1.  At least for running, the OHR still doesn't work for me.  Irregular and typically 20-30bpm higher than actual.  

    2.  During a run activity- the data page background color keeps swapping.  Black on white to white on black.  and- it doesn't matter if I have it start out with a black background or white background setting.  

    3. During a run activity, If I scroll to data page 2 or 3... after a few minutes it's back on page 1.  No- I don't have autoscroll on.

    I did notice that I had autoclimb on with it set to the default of 1800ft/hr.  perhaps this is being triggered?  but I was running on a river path and in a park... both very very flat courses.

    4.  GPS Performance:  eh- if the traces are any smoother... it ain't much.  Maybe a little.  The distance seems pretty accurate- as I was running on a marked course today, but the GPS traces are wobbly and often 100ft from where I actually ran. No apparently improvement for me.

    I have sent items 1-3 along with the requisite files to the bug report email address.  

  • 2 & 3 definitely sounds like autoclimb. This is exactly how it behaves. A bit odd it returns to a set page and not the previous but it had been the same with all Fenix.

    I have also noticed that it triggered autoclimb even on flat running.
